Troubleshooting
Problem
In IBM Rational Build Forge, adapter steps with Kanji and Windows chcp 932 get this error: CLI0109E String data right truncation. SQLSTATE=22001
Symptom
Details:
The operating system is Microsoft Windows 2000 service pack 3 - Japanese
Windows charste - 932 - does not reproduce on 437, only on 932
IBM DB2 backend
db2set DB2CODEPAGE=1208
User attached project with appropriate Kanji characters.
The environment has Japanese Kanji in the names and values.
The step name is Japanese Kanji instead of alphabet.
The project calls an adapter.
The following error appears on the foreground:
DBD::DB2::st execute failed: [IBM][CLI Driver] CLI0109E String data right truncation. SQLSTATE=22001 at /PerlApp/BuildForge/DB/Handle.pm line 309, <$sock> line 313.
24/03/2010 5:33:30 PM Database: 14352: CRRBFEEEEE: DBD::DB2::st execute failed: [IBM][CLI Driver] CLI0109E String data right truncation. SQLSTATE=22001 at /PerlApp/BuildForge/DB/Handle.pm line 309, <$sock> line 313.
24/03/2010 5:33:33 PM Database: 14352: CRRBF0551I: StackTrace from Process id [14352] called from [
BuildForge::DB::db2(./PerlApp/BuildForge/DB/db2.pm:65)
BuildForge::Store(./PerlApp/BuildForge/Store.pm:117)
BuildForge::Project::StepCommand(./PerlApp/BuildForge/Project/StepCommand.pm:315)
BuildForge::Project::StepCommand(./PerlApp/BuildForge/Project/StepCommand.pm:278)
BuildForge::Project::StepCommand::Streamer(./PerlApp/BuildForge/Project/StepCommand/Streamer.pm:56)
BuildForge::Project::StepCommand(./PerlApp/BuildForge/Project/StepCommand.pm:136)
BuildForge::Build::Activity(./PerlApp/BuildForge/Build/Activity.pm:146)
]
24/03/2010 5:33:33 PM Database: 14352: CRRBF0556I: Trying to call [execute] on a non-existant database handle
Log InLog in to view more of this document
Was this topic helpful?
Document Information
More support for:
Rational Build Forge
Software version:
7.1.1.3
Operating system(s):
Windows
Document number:
403739
Modified date:
20 April 2020
UID
swg21426206